Koalas are cute, furry animals that are native to Australia. They are known for their round faces, large ears, and fluffy gray fur. Koalas spend most of their time sleeping in eucalyptus trees and eating eucalyptus leaves. These leaves are their main source of food and water. Koalas are marsupials, which means they carry their young in a pouch. Despite their adorable appearance, koalas are known to be territorial and can be quite aggressive if they feel threatened. Conservation efforts are important to protect the koala population, as they are considered vulnerable due to habitat loss and disease.

quick facts

  • Koalas are marsupials, which means they have a pouch to carry their babies in.
  • Despite their name, koala bears are not actually bears – they are related to kangaroos and wombats.
  • Koalas sleep for up to 20 hours a day because their diet of eucalyptus leaves is low in nutrients.
  • Female koalas usually only have one baby, called a joey, each year.
  • Koalas have unique fingerprints, just like humans, which makes it easier for researchers to track them in the wild.
